“Our idea is to prevent Russian businesses and Russian tourists from comfortably using the EU skies. The skies are closed by the EU to the Russian fleet, but we have discussed with our partners the closure of transit for any flights to and from Russia,” UNIAN quotes him as saying.

According to Shmygal, this will create problems in logistics for Russia, making it more expensive, and will cause discomfort to Russian citizens.

In March 2022, the United States closed its airspace to all Russian aircraft.

Rosaviatsia, as a response to the ban of EU member countries on flights of Russian aircraft, closed the skies to airlines from 36 countries.
